To arrange a DOT drug or alcohol test in North Creek, WA, contact our scheduling team at (800) 221-4291, or utilize our online registration system. Choose your test, fulfill the Donor Information section, and ensure registration prior to visiting the testing center.
Enter your zip code to identify the nearest testing location in North Creek, Washington. A donor pass with details will be emailed to you. Present this form in physical or digital format at the testing site. Generally, appointments are not required, but ensure all information is completed and payment is processed during registration.
Our SAMHSA-certified labs guarantee reliable results, overseen by our in-house Medical Review Officers (MRO).
